♦ The prolific psych~rockers previewed the record with the ebullient singalong title~track, a warped nursery rhyme in which multi~instrumentalist Stu Mackenzie sings about feeling disgusted by the act of fishing. “I don’t want to be fishing for fish/I just want to let them freely swim,” he sings over a colorful swirl of fingerpicked electric guitars, honking harmonica and brushed drums.
♦ The Australian septet paired the song with director Jason Galea’s partly animated video, which finds the group floating on a raft against a backdrop that looks like a surreal children’s show. At various points, the group dances, swims into a river and drifts past an alligator playing electronic piano on the shore.
♦ “We tried to make a blues record,” Mackenzie said of the album in a statement. “A blues~boogie~shuffle~kinda~thing, but the songs kept fighting it — or maybe it was us fighting them. Ultimately though we let the songs guide us this time; we let them have their own personalities and forge their own path. Paths of light, paths of darkness. This is a collection of songs that went on wild journeys of transformation.”
